The formula for converting the Kibibytes per Hour (KiB/Hr) to Megabits per Second (Mbps) can be expressed as follows:

diamond CONVERSION FORMULA Mbps = KiB/Hr x (8x1024) ÷ 10002 / ( 60 x 60 )

Now, let's apply the aforementioned formula and explore the manual conversion process from Kibibytes per Hour (KiB/Hr) to Megabits per Second (Mbps). To streamline the calculation further, we can simplify the formula for added convenience.

FORMULA

Megabits per Second = Kibibytes per Hour x (8x1024) ÷ 10002 / ( 60 x 60 )

STEP 1

Megabits per Second = Kibibytes per Hour x (8x1024) ÷ (1000x1000) / ( 60 x 60 )

STEP 2

Megabits per Second = Kibibytes per Hour x 8192 ÷ 1000000 / ( 60 x 60 )

STEP 3

Megabits per Second = Kibibytes per Hour x 0.008192 / ( 60 x 60 )

STEP 4

Megabits per Second = Kibibytes per Hour x 0.008192 / 3600

STEP 5

Megabits per Second = Kibibytes per Hour x 0.0000022755555555555555555555555555555555

Unit Definitions

What is Kibibyte ?

A Kibibyte (KiB) is a binary unit of digital information that is equal to 1024 bytes (or 8,192 bits) and is defined by the International Electro technical Commission(IEC). The prefix 'kibi' is derived from the binary number system and it is used to distinguish it from the decimal-based 'kilobyte' (KB). It is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.

What is Megabit ?

A Megabit (Mb or Mbit) is a decimal unit of digital information that is equal to 1,000,000 bits and it is commonly used to express data transfer speeds, such as the speed of an internet connection and to measure the size of a file. In the context of data storage and memory, the binary-based unit of mebibit (Mibit) is used instead.
